DTC P0101[L3 WITH TC]
id010239803100
Diagnostic procedure
DTC P0101
MAF circuit range/performance problem
DETECTION
CONDITION
• PCM monitors the mass intake air flow amount when the engine is running.
— If the mass intake air amount is above 71.8 l/s for 6 s and engine speed is below 2,000 rpm with the
engine running, the PCM determines that detected mass intake air flow amount is too high.
— If the mass intake air flow amount is below 3.0— 88.7 l/s (The value depends on engine speed.) for 6 s
and the engine speed is above 1,000 rpm with engine running and the throttle opening angle is above
50%, the PCM determines that the detected mass intake air flow amount is too low.
Diagnostic support note
• This is a continuous monitor (CCM).
• MIL illuminates if the PCM detects the above malfunction condition in two consecutive drive cycles or in
one drive cycle while the DTC for the same malfunction has been stored in the PCM.
• PENDING CODE is available if the PCM detects the above malfunction condition during the first drive
cycle.
• FREEZE FRAME DATA is available.
• DTCs are stored in the PCM memory.
POSSIBLE
CAUSE
• MAF sensor malfunction
• Electrical corrosion in MAF RETURN circuit
• Voltage drops in the ground circuit

DTC P0102[L3 WITH TC]
id010239803200
DTC P0102
MAF circuit low input
DETECTION
CONDITION
• PCM monitors input voltage from the MAF sensor when engine is running. If the input voltage is below 0.21
V, the PCM determines that the MAF circuit has a malfunction.
Diagnostic support note
• This is a continuous monitor (CCM).
• MIL illuminates if the PCM detects the above malfunction condition during the first drive cycle.
• FREEZE FRAME DATA is available.
• DTCs are stored in the PCM memory.
POSSIBLE
CAUSE
• MAF sensor malfunction
• Connector or terminal malfunction
• Short to ground in the wiring harness between MAF/IAT sensor terminal C and PCM terminal 1AK
• Open circuit in the wiring harness between MAF/IAT sensor terminal C and PCM terminal 1AK
• Open circuit in the wiring harness between main relay and MAF/IAT sensor terminal A
